Voted the best preschool in Columbus! The JCC Early Childhood program provides a comprehensive education for young children in a warm Jewish setting, with three convenient sites available to families . Jewish traditions, prayers and values are integrated into classroom learning, allowing children to experience Judaism while learning universal values .

Another unique feature of the JCC program is the incorporation of specialized instruction in swimming, music, physical education, Hebrew enrichment, and weekly Shabbat programs . Your support ensures financial help for children to attend the best preschool in Columbus .

Working families need a safe place for their children after school and during school’s out days .

Kaleidoscope, afterschool care for children in kindergarten through sixth grade, combines the best of all worlds for children – flexible and exciting activities, quality supervision, nutritious kosher snacks, and an opportunity to take advantage of JCC classes and facilities .

KALEIDOSCOPE

Each summer the JCC provides the quintessential day camp experience for kids from preschool to eighth grade . With state-of-the-art facilities at the College Avenue JCC and Camp Hoover, JCC Summer Camps help children make lifelong memories .

Camp is exciting and life-changing for every child, but it is particularly special for Camp Arye kids . This camp serves children with a broad range of physical, mental, and behavioral disabilities . Thanks to the JCC’s expert staff and programs designed to make traditional camp activities accessible to all kids, at Camp Arye children can rise above their disability and just be another kid at camp for the summer .

DID YOU KNOW... • Over $250,000 in scholarships for children are awarded to more than 250 families each year• More than 250,000 people come through our doors for their health, cultural enrichment and education in 2017• 475 children ages six weeks to five years currently attend our Early Childhood programs at three sites across Columbus —

NW Worthington, NE New Albany and College Avenue• 13,000 hot, nutritious kosher lunches were served to senior citizens at the JCC• Each week 2,000 people of all ages and fitness levels use the JCC fitness facilities to maintain their health and well-being• 750 young children played and learned at JCC summer camps in 2017; Many of those spend every summer of their

childhood with us• 60 young families learn parenting skills and spend quality time together each year at our Family Parenting Center, Tot

Shabbat and family programs• 2,000 people attended lectures and events at last year’s Jewish Bookfair . Thousands more experienced other unique cultural and

performing arts programs, including Gallery Players, the oldest community theatre in Central Ohio• 2,500 swimmers participate in aquatics classes and teams, including Arthritis Foundation programs, the American Red Cross

Learn to Swim program and lessons for special needs children• 5,500 people attended our community dinners, celebrated life cycle events and enjoyed gatherings at the JCC last year• Over 100 children attend the state licensed after school program, Kaleidoscope

HISTORYThe JCC has served Columbus since 1913, when a meeting place for new immigrants and members of the Jewish community opened on South Washington Avenue . As the needs of the community have grown, so have the facilities and services offered at the JCC . This thriving community organization currently serves more than 200,000 members and guests from 74 Central Ohio ZIP codes, and continues to play a significant role in the Central Ohio community .
